Oakwood Neighborhood Guide

Oakwood sits along the ridgelines above Charleston, where residents trade flat terrain for some of the most striking natural views in the metro area and quick access to downtown via Corridor G. The neighborhood revolves around George Washington High School, and the daily rhythms of carpools, practice schedules, and school events give Oakwood a distinctly family-oriented energy. Streets are leafy and quiet, the houses are largely private, and the proximity to Southridge makes everyday errands genuinely convenient. The tradeoffs are real: hilly roads demand extra caution in winter, and cell service can be spotty depending on where you are. For families who want a suburban feel without fully leaving the city behind, Oakwood tends to deliver on that balance.

Leafy Hills, 45° Driveways, Capitol Views

🧭Bordered by: Oakwood Road and Corridor G US 119

📌Widely recognized as the place for: George Washington High School carpool chaos and shockingly scenic commutes

👕The neighborhood stereotype is: PTO presidents donning athleisurewear, Subarus packed with lacrosse gear, private, gated communities

👍Locals live here because: Quick access to downtown Charleston without giving up heavenly views of nature

👎The downside to Oakwood is: Hilly neighborhood streets that can get a bit treacherous in winter, limited cell service in certain areas

The general vibe is: Leafy suburban, quiet, convenient to Southridge
